  4. Book Crossing – Prof. P turned me on to this years ago and I still check it once in a while. You leave your unwanted books around and use this site to alert people to their location. Watch as your books wander the world.
  5. Dopplr – Tell people where you’re going and when. So you can meet up with them. So other people can rob your house. At least they use openID for login.
  6. Free Government – An experiment in democracy. They want to elect a representative who will vote according to the polls taken on this site. A politician who follows polls, that’s new.
